I boarded in Quebec...so easy, I was one of the first to board! Boarded ship on the 5th deck and just walked up to the next deck and my room was forward Deck 6 right near the stairs and forward elevator - very quiet and handy. I was concerned being on the Lower Promenade Deck that I would not have much privacy because of people walking past my window all day. NO problem! The window is mirrored and no one can see in at any time, even with the lights on! I could walk out my door and around the corner and check the weather easily. I also would go out to watch the ship get into the dock or leave.

I like the food in all of the areas. Dive-In Bar hamburger was great. LOVED the Souffle Grand Marnier in the Dining Room - best dessert of the whole trip! We spent lots of Happy hours in the Ocean Bar listening to the Neptune Trio. They were friendly and played all requests. Jonathan was our favorite waiter...so quick and efficient. He ALWAYS remembered our names! All of the staff was friendly and helpful to us whenever we needed anything, and even if we didn't need anything!

If Derrick Cameron is on your ship, go to his show. He is SO funny - family comedy and pokes fun at himself and daily life. THe Bob Mackie Broadway Show was enjoyable, too.

Cabin Review

Large Ocean-View Stateroom

Cabin EE

I'd pick 321 again anytime! Cabin attendant was great. Room was handy to deck, stairs and elevator. No noise unless the deck attendants were folding up the deck lounge chairs and putting them against the wall by my window. Walking down just 2 flights from the 8th deck (where lots of the action is located) is very handy.
